Battle Run Campground

2981 Summersville Lake Rd, Summersville, WV 26651, USA

4.0
A great place for you and your family to bring your RV and or tents when traveling through West Virginia and intending to stay for a while. Conveniently located right on the shores of the jewel of West Virginia Summersville Lake. It gets pretty packed in the summer so you may want to get ahold of Summersville Lake US Army corps of engineers head office to make reservations and prepay your spot. Always safe, with the Nicholas County sheriff's department generally readily close by. It is situated just across from Summersville Lake Beach in an area known as Battle Run. While you are here you are with inside of the dam and a few other famous Summersville Lake chain of islands. This area of Summersville Lake has been denoted by many as the Bahamas of the East Coast. I believe that's appropriately fitting due to the beautiful clear pristine Waters and ready availability of snorkeling. There is no limit on outboard motor power here, so we bring your cigar boatsAlthough I will mention there is a large portion of the lake that is a no wake zone and it would behoove you to pay attention to where these zones are.They have showers, bathrooms, and even a host family that stays here during the season to adequately prepare the grounds for your visit. There is a trail system that goes through the area, feel free to bring your bicycles, scooters, and electric ride-ons. If you are looking for more food options, it is available on the road leading to the campground. There is a large truck stop out by US route 19 that will allow you to purchase gas, ice, and any other needs you may have. Located right beside the gas station is a family Dollar which carries many of the other products you will need daily. - jason gill
